What Does Private Investigator Surveillance Involve?

Surveillance is the process of observing and documenting an individual’s activities without interfering with their daily routine. Professional investigators use a combination of experience, planning, and appropriate equipment to record events accurately while remaining discreet.

Depending on the circumstances, surveillance may include:

  • Monitoring movements and daily routines.
  • Recording photographic and video evidence.
  • Documenting meetings and interactions.
  • Tracking travel patterns where legally appropriate.
  • Producing detailed written reports.
  • Gathering Evidence to a Court Standard for legal proceedings.

Every investigation is planned carefully to ensure the surveillance is proportionate, lawful, and focused on achieving the client’s objectives.

How Is Surveillance Conducted?

A successful surveillance operation begins long before an investigator arrives on location.

The process generally includes:

Initial Consultation

Investigators discuss the circumstances, objectives, available information, and expected outcomes with the client.

Investigation Planning

A surveillance strategy is developed based on the subject’s known routines, locations, and behaviour.

Live Surveillance

Experienced investigators observe the subject discreetly while recording relevant evidence using professional equipment.

Evidence Collection

Photographs, video recordings, time logs, and detailed written observations are compiled throughout the operation.

Final Report

Clients receive a comprehensive report containing all relevant findings together with supporting evidence where appropriate.

Yes, private investigator surveillance is legal in the United Kingdom when conducted within the law and with respect for privacy legislation.

Professional investigators understand the legal boundaries surrounding surveillance and ensure investigations comply with relevant legislation. Evidence gathered correctly may be suitable for use during civil proceedings, family court matters, employment disputes, and other legal cases.

How Long Does Surveillance Take?

There is no fixed duration for surveillance investigations. Some enquiries require only a few hours, while others may continue over several days or weeks.

Factors influencing the length of an investigation include:

  • The subject’s routine.
  • The complexity of the case.
  • The evidence required.
  • The locations involved.
  • Weather and operational conditions.

Investigators continually assess progress to ensure clients receive the most effective service possible.
